Externalized decondensed neutrophil chromatin occludes pancreatic ducts and drives pancreatitis
Pancreatitis often develops as a consequence of ductal obstruction. Here, the authors show that bicarbonate ions initiate the release of neutrophil extracellular traps (NETs) that form pancreatic ductal aggregates and occlude the ducts, thereby driving pancreatitis in mice and humans.
